Is there any indication that Paymentus will announce strategic initiatives or partnerships at the conference?

Short answer:

Based on the information provided in the news release, there is no explicit indication that Paymentus (Holdings) Inc. (NYSE: PAY) plans to announce new strategic initiatives or partnerships at the upcoming Oppenheimer 28th Annual Virtual Technology, Internet & Communications Conference on August 12 2025.


Why the release does not suggest any such announcements

What the release says Why it does not imply a strategic announcement
Company and executives: “Dushyant Sharma, Chief Executive Officer, and Sanjay Kalra, Chief Financial Officer are scheduled to participate in the following investor conferences.” The statement simply confirms attendance; it does not mention any agenda items beyond participation.
Conference details: “Oppenheimer 28th Annual Virtual Technology, Internet & Communications Conference … where Mr. Sharma and Mr. Kalra will participate in a fireside.” A “fireside” (or fireside chat) is typically a moderated Q&A or discussion with analysts and investors. The release does not specify that the fireside will be used to unveil new initiatives, partnerships, or other corporate developments.
No mention of new initiatives, partnerships, or forward‑looking statements. Press releases that intend to preview upcoming announcements usually include language such as “the company will discuss its 2025‑2026 strategic roadmap” or “provide updates on recent partnership activities.” None of that language appears here.

What could still happen (but is not indicated)

  • Typical practice at investor conferences: Companies often use these venues to provide updates on recent performance, outline guidance, and field analyst questions. Occasionally, firms may unveil a new partnership, acquisition, or strategic plan, especially if the event is high‑profile. However, such intentions are usually disclosed in the announcement itself (e.g., “the company will unveil a new strategic partnership with XYZ Corp.”).
  • Future communications: If Paymentus decides to make a strategic announcement at the conference, it would likely be communicated later via a separate press release, a filing with the SEC (e.g., Form 8‑K), or a post‑conference recap. Until such a follow‑up is issued, we cannot assume an announcement is planned.
